How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Lake Aire Palm View?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Lake Aire Palm View Studio Apartments | $1,200 | $1,200 | $1,200 |
| Lake Aire Palm View 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,562 | $1,050 | $1,849 |
| Lake Aire Palm View 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,914 | $1,500 | $2,250 |
| Lake Aire Palm View 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,598 | $2,295 | $3,200 |
| Lake Aire Palm View 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,661 | $1,000 | $8,660 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Lake Aire Palm View
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Lake Aire Palm View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Lake Aire Palm View ranges from $1,050 to $1,849 with an average monthly rent of $1,562.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Lake Aire Palm View c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Lake Aire Palm View range from $1,500 to $2,250.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,914.
